MARKET INTRODUCTION The automotive Ethernet refers to physical networking, which is used for connecting components within a car with the help of a wired network. Ethernet in automotive enables smart-phone connectivity, navigation, high-powered infotainment systems, driver safety systems, and other advanced features. Automotive Ethernet is specifically designed to meet the demands of the automotive industry to allow faster data communication.
MARKET DYNAMICS The automotive Ethernet market is anticipated to grow rapidly in the forecast period owing to growing demand for advanced driver assistance systems and infotainment in passenger cars. Moreover, increasing adoption of low-cost Ethernet technology by automotive manufacturers and advancements in the field is further expected to fuel the growth of the automotive Ethernet market. However, security attacks poses a major challenge for this market. Nonetheless, introduction of connected cars and autonomous vehicles is likely to offer favorable growth opportunities for the market and the key players during the forecast period.
